I present today the PiBM, a Raspberry Pi case that looks like an IBM PS2 Model 30. The original design was going to have the SD card accessible through the floppy drive, but I couldn't come up with a design that allowed that and still looked the way I want it so... instead, the Micro SD card is accessible under the hard drive bay. Needs to be printed with supports. If using Prusa Slicer, try to avoid the supports in the vents. Print with the flat parts of the case to the bed. I used Fillamentum Electric Grey PLA for the top half, which is a very close match for the IBM grey, and used the dark grey filament that came with my Prusa MK3S for the bottom.
